Comstock Announces Summerbration 2026 at Reston Station

2026-05-21 09:43 ET - News Release

Signature event series returns with a star-spangled celebration of summer


Company Website: https://comstock.com
RESTON, Va. -- (Business Wire)

Comstock Holding Companies, Inc. (Nasdaq: CHCI) ("Comstock"), a leading asset manager, developer, and operator of mixed-use and transit-oriented properties in the Washington, D.C. region, today announced the full lineup for the Summerbration 2026 concert and event series at Reston Station. The free events, which kick off on Friday, May 29 and run through the end of September, include live music on Fridays, outdoor movies on Saturdays, weekly wellness classes, and more.

Highlighting Summerbration 2026 is Red, White, & Boom!, Reston Station’s signature America 250 celebration taking place July 2–4 as part of the nationwide commemoration of the nation’s 250th anniversary. The multi-day experience will transform Reston Station into one of Northern Virginia’s premier destinations for the holiday weekend, featuring live music, family-friendly entertainment, patriotic activities, immersive experiences, and fireworks. Bruce in the USA, the nation’s top Bruce Springsteen tribute band, kicks off the Red, White, & Boom! music lineup, which also will include performances from The Prince Project and The Darby Brothers. Festivities will include appearances by the iconic Budweiser Clydesdales, a nostalgic ice cream truck, a splash pad, lawn games, photo booths, face painting, DJs, themed food and beverage experiences, and much more.

“Reston Community Center is proud to continue its partnership with Comstock to bring Summerbration to the community each year,” said Bev Cosham, RCC Board of Governors Chair. “With the added significance of America 250, this year’s programming offers an even more meaningful opportunity for neighbors to come together and celebrate through music, shared experiences, and community connection.”

Every Friday evening, Reston Station Metro Plaza comes alive with the Fab Fridays Live Music series, presented by the Reston Community Center (RCC), featuring an incredible lineup of tribute and cover bands. The series kicks off Memorial Day weekend on May 29 with All Fired Up, a tribute to Pat Benatar, and continues all summer with performers celebrating the catalogs of legendary artists like The Beatles, The Beach Boys, Tom Petty, The Rolling Stones, Fleetwood Mac, and Dolly Parton.

Summerbration Saturdays will feature All-American Movie Magic & More, a family-focused series of free outdoor movie screenings hosted on the spacious green space in The Row at Reston Station. Highlights include screenings of Rudy, Back to the Future, Big, Minions, Willy Wonka and the Chocolate Factory, School of Rock, Pitch Perfect, and many more crowd favorites, each paired with themed activities and giveaways that bring the films to life.

"The Summerbration tradition at Reston Station is our way of saying 'thank you' to the surrounding community by curating meaningful experiences that bring people together,” said Tracy Schar, Chief Marketing Officer for Comstock. “We are honored to have Reston Station play a key role in helping the community celebrate America 250 and are extremely excited for the incredible roster of events we have once again lined up for this summer."

Summerbration 2026 includes free weekly wellness classes, including yoga hosted by Beloved Yoga every Monday and Wednesday evening, Trampoline Fitness hosted by VIDA Fitness every Tuesday evening, and Pop-Up Zumba with Rochi B Fitness on Sunday, May 31 and Saturday, August 15. Also returning is the crowd-favorite Silent Dance Party on September 11.

All Summerbration 2026 events are free and open to the public. Reston Station is conveniently located adjacent to the Wiehle-Reston East Station on Metro's Silver Line. Attendees who drive may enjoy up to three hours of complimentary parking, courtesy of ParkX Management.

About Comstock

Founded in 1985, Comstock is a leading asset manager, developer, and operator of mixed-use and transit-oriented properties in the Washington, D.C. region. With a managed portfolio comprising approximately 10 million square feet at full build-out and including stabilized and development assets strategically located at key Metro stations, Comstock is at the forefront of the urban transformation taking place in the fastest-growing segments of one of the nation’s best real estate markets. Comstock’s developments include some of the largest and most prominent mixed-use and transit-oriented projects in the mid-Atlantic region, as well as multiple large-scale public-private partnership developments.
